Help:HTML in wikitext

This page is a translated version of the page Help:HTML in wikitext and the translation is 92% complete.
PD 注意: このページを編集すると、編集内容が CC0 のもとで公開されることに同意したと見なされます。詳細はパブリック・ドメインのヘルプ ページを参照してください。 PD

MediaWikiはウィキテキストでHTMLタグを書けます。他のタグのブラケットはエスケープされ、タグは解析される代わりに表示されます。

使えるHTMLタグ

MediaWikiソフトウェアで使用可能なHTMLタグ
タグ 意味 Allowed since… 注記
‎<abbr> 略称 1.16
‎<b> 注意を引く 1.1 ウィキテキスト: 3つの一重引用符(例: '''このテキスト'''に注意)。
‎<bdi> 書字方向の分離 1.20
‎<bdo> 双方向テキストのオーバーライド 1.22
‎<big> テキストを大きくする 1.1 ‎<big> は HTML では非推奨ですが、ウィキテキストでは異なります (T154067)
‎<blockquote> ブロック引用 1.1
‎<br> 改行 1.1
‎<caption> 表のキャプション 1.1
‎<cite> 出典、つまり引用された創作物への参照。 1.1
‎<code> インラインコンピューターコード 1.1
‎<data> value 属性を通じて機械的に読み取れるように変換されたデータにリンクする。 1.21
‎<dd> 説明リスト内の用語要素に関する説明。 1.1 ウィキテキスト: 先頭が : の行は、それぞれ説明リストの詳細になります。
‎<del> 削除済みのテキスト 1.3
‎<dfn> 定義。定義する用語/フレーズを囲みます。 1.17
‎<div> コンテンツの分割、ブロックにCSSの書式整形を適用。 1.1
‎<dl> 説明リスト。 1.1
‎<dt> 説明リスト内で説明される用語。 1.1 ウィキテキスト: 先頭が ; の行は、それぞれ説明リストの用語を表します。
‎<em> 強調 1.1
‎<h1> 節の見出し – レベル1から6 1.1 ウィキテキスト: 等号のペア(書式整形に関するヘルプを参照)。

Note when you edit a section headed by an HTML heading, the edit summary will not be prefilled.

‎<hr> テーマの区切り 1.1 ウィキテキスト: 先頭が4つ以上のダッシュ(----)で始まる行。
‎<i> 慣用的なテキスト 1.1 ウィキテキスト: 2つの一重引用符(例: ''慣用的なテキスト'')。
‎<ins> 追加されたテキスト 1.3
‎<kbd> キーボード入力 1.17
‎<li> リスト項目 1.1 ウィキテキスト: 先頭が # または * の行は、それぞれ番号付きリストと番号なしリストになります。
‎<link> 外部リソースへのリンク 1.27 itemprophref 属性の指定が必要です。[1] Excludes most values for rel, including the stylesheet value.
‎<mark> マークまたは強調表示されたテキスト。 1.21
‎<meta> メタデータ 1.27 itempropcontent 属性の指定が必要です。[1]
‎<ol> 番号付きリスト 1.1
‎<p> 段落 1.1 ウィキテキスト: 空行が含まれるテキスト。
‎<pre> 整形済みテキスト 1.1 ‎<nowiki> タグのように、内容は解析されません。

ウィキテキスト: 空白で始まる行(例:  preformated text)。

‎<q> インライン引用 1.22
‎<rp> ルビの代替表示用の括弧 1.1
‎<rt> ルビテキスト: ベーステキスト付近に表示される注釈。ruby タグ内で使用。 1.1
‎<ruby> ルビ注釈。rtrp を囲む。 1.1
‎<s> 正確でなくなったか、関連性がなくなったテキストに対して引かれる取り消し線。 1.1
‎<samp> コンピュータープログラムからのサンプル出力を示すインラインのテキスト。 1.17
‎<small> サイドコメント。 1.1
‎<span> コンテンツの範囲、インラインテキストにCSSの書式整形を適用。 1.4
‎<strong> 非常に重要。 1.1
‎<sub> 下付き文字 1.1
‎<sup> 上付き文字 1.1
‎<table> 表(テーブル)、表形式のデータ。 1.1 ウィキテキスト: 表に関するヘルプページを参照
‎<td> 表のデータセル、tr タグ内で使用。 1.1 ウィキテキスト: 表に関するヘルプページを参照
‎<th> 表の見出しセル、tr タグ内で使用 1.1 ウィキテキスト: 表に関するヘルプページを参照
‎<time> 日付/時刻 1.21
‎<tr> 表の行、table タグ内で使用。 1.1 ウィキテキスト: 表に関するヘルプページを参照
‎<u> 明確な表現ではない注釈。 1.1
‎<ul> 番号なしリスト。 1.1
‎<var> 変数 1.1
‎<wbr> 改行可能な位置。 1.22

非推奨タグ

以下のタグはMediaWikiで解析されますが、HTML5では廃止されています。 上記のいずれかのタグに置き換える必要があります。 期待どおりの表示を再現するには、style 属性を追加してください。

MediaWikiにおける非推奨HTMLタグ
タグ Allowed since… Lint エラーの有無 注記
‎<center> 1.1 はい
‎<font> 1.1 はい
‎<rb> 1.1 いいえ
‎<rtc> 1.24 いいえ
‎<strike> 1.1 はい
‎<tt> 1.1 はい

使用事例

アンカー

リンク可能なアンカーを作成するには、任意のHTMLタグに id 属性を指定します。

例えば、<span id="note2"></span> を使用すると、[[#note2|関連するメモを参照]] のようにしてページ上のその場所へのリンクを作成できます。

CSSによる書式整形

style属性の付与

ウィキテキストの代わりにHTMLタグを使用することで、style 属性を追加して、CSS言語によるカスタム表示を定義できます。

With class and id attributes

Thanks to TemplateStyles, you may add a custom stylesheet to the document. So it is useful to add class or id attributes to the elements you want to customize their display.

挙動の異なるHTML構文

HTML コメント

ウィキテキストは独自のコメントにHTMLのコメント構文を使用します: 構文解析の際にこれらは無視され、出力されるHTMLソースには反映されません。

<!-- このテキストはウィキテキストのコメントです。保存すると、ウィキテキストのソースに反映されますが、表示はされず、HTMLソースにも出力されません。 -->

Pre タグ

pre タグの内容は、‎<nowiki> タグのように解析されません。

解析されるようにするには、同等のウィキテキスト構文を使用する必要があります。つまり、各行を空白で始めます:

 Some preformatted text which can contain wikitext, i.e. this idiomatic text will be parsed.
 他の行。

関連項目

  • Help:Extension:Linter — ページ内のHTMLの問題を検出する、Linter拡張機能に関するヘルプ。
  • HTML の制限 Information about MediaWiki's default limitations for HTML content, and extensions that expand its support.
  • Manual:$wgRawHtml Extensions allowing further HTML.

脚注